Hon’ble Sudhanshu Dhulia, J. (Oral)
1. This is a tenant’s writ petition. The release application of the landlord/respondent no.1 was filed under Section 21(1) (a) of the U.P. Urban Buildings (Regulation of Letting, Rent and Eviction) Act, 1972 (from herein after referred to as the “Act No. XIII of 1972”) on 15.10.2001 before the Prescribed Authority/Civil Judge (Senior Division), Dehradun. In the said application, the landlord/respondent respondent no.1 had set up need for himself stating that he is retired from the post of Lieutenant Colonel from the Indian Army and he has to set up business for himself. He further stated that his son is also unemployed. In short, he set up the bona fide need for himself as well as for his son. This release application was dismissed by the Prescribed Authority on the grounds that the petitioner though retired from Indian Army on 31.07.2000 but has got reemployed for two years and since he is presently reemployed, thus, his bona fide need cannot be considered.
